Q: How do I reconnect the Scanlark barcode scanner to the Tallygrove inventory app after a firmware update?

A: First verify the scanner appears in the device list, then re-run the pairing wizard from the integrations panel. The wizard requires admin mode, which is protected. To enter admin mode, use the recovery passphrase shown below.

strongbox words: oliael-gilax-lamael

## Deployment

Stampjar renders PDF invoices for the Millhollow billing stack. It deploys as a single container behind the internal gateway; scale horizontally, as rendering is stateless. Fonts are baked into the image, so font changes require a rebuild, not a config change. Contractors: use the staging gateway for test renders and never point a local build at production queues. The service reads its runtime settings from the block below.

config for tagaf-bawif:
[norok]
host = norok.ordinworks.local
user = norok_svc
database = norok_prod

# Bounce processor config for the Merrow mail pipeline.
# This service polls the bounce queue every 30 seconds, classifies
# hard vs. soft bounces, and updates suppression lists in Cordel.
# Reviewers: note that retry limits moved to bounce.yaml last sprint,
# so only connection settings live here now. The queue consumer
# authenticates against the broker, so the credential is set on the next line.

env line for fajep-bagaf: ARCHIVE_KEY3=635